Brief Summary

The purpose of this research study is to test an experimental procedure called intra-arterial delivery of verapamil in patients diagnosed with acute ischemic stroke. This study investigates the safety...

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Written informed consent
  • 18 years of age and over
  • Acute onset focal neurologic deficit consistent with acute ischemic stroke, or computed tomographic scan consistent with acute cerebral ischemia
  • Candidate for mechanical thrombectomy procedure
  • Onset of symptoms less than 8 hours
  • Measurable neurologic deficit (NIHSS ≥4)
  • Willingness to follow up with rehabilitation therapy
  • Anticipated life expectancy of at least 3 months

Exclusion

  • Pregnancy or suspected pregnancy (pregnancy test will be done on women of child-bearing potential)
  • Hepatic and/or renal insufficiency (LFT's\>3× upper limit of normal; CrCl \< 30ml/min)
  • Thrombocytopenia (platelet count \<75,000/mm3)
  • History of intolerance to verapamil
  • Previous functional disability (modified Rankin \> 1)
  • Severe stroke (NIHSS\>22)
  • Stuporous or comatose
  • Unlikely to be available for 90 day follow-up
